Abstract
The utility model relates to a drilling pipe lifting slag blowback device, wherein the tail end of a blowback upper connecting rod is connected with a blowback connecting sleeve; a positioning clasp is provided inside the blowback upper connecting rod and near the top end of the blowback connecting sleeve, correspondingly to an arc groove on the blowback lower connecting rod; the blowback lower connecting rod is plugged in a center hole of the blowback upper connecting rod and is connected with the blowback connecting sleeve; the side wall of the top end of the blowback lower connecting rod is provided with an air inlet; the side wall of the blowback upper connecting rod is provided with an air outlet corresponding to the air inlet; the positioning clasp is composed of two semi-spherical positioning clasps; the blowback lower connecting rod is connected with the blowback connecting sleeve via spline; and the blowback upper connecting rod is connected with the blowback connecting sleeve via screws. The drilling pipe lifting slag blowback device has the advantages of simple structure, simple use, long service life, high safety, high reliability, and the ability for drilling anchorage cable holes in the rock of much fracture without hole collapse. The drilling pipe lifting slag blowback device is suitable for high wind pressure downhole drilling tools.

Background technology
Carrying and boring blowback slag device is high blast down-the-hole drilling tool attachment means, mainly be to put forward the not smooth problem of rock dust deslagging that causes of boring when the fractured rock bore operation repeatedly in order to solve, existing drilling tool is when beating the anchor cable hole, commonly used is that drilling rod passes through the method that taper thread directly connects the down-the-hole air hammer pore-forming, in more serious rock stratum, crack, beat the anchor cable hole when adopting this method, because the crack is more serious, hole wall subsides easily, often cause bit freezing, make the down-the-hole air hammer can't operate as normal, in actual use, bring many inconvenience to the operator.

Operating principle of the present utility model is as follows:
As shown in Figure 3, when down-the-hole air hammer 8 operate as normal, the steam vent 3 of extension bar 1 outer wall is in closed state in the blowback, and the centre bore of the gases at high pressure that drilling rod 7 provides by extension bar in the blowback in this device 1 flows to the centre bore of extension bar 6 under the blowback directly to down-the-hole air hammer 8 air feeds by the air inlet 2 of extension bar under the blowback 6.
As shown in Figure 2, in the time of at the bottom of down-the-hole air hammer 8 proposes the hole, the down-the-hole air hammer 8 that extension bar 6 is connecting under the blowback the deadweight effect under along spline to lower slider, owing to the arc groove on the extension bar under the blowback 69 snap ring 4 that is positioned blocks and stops to lower slider, the air inlet 2 of extension bar 6 is in closed state under blowback this moment, gases at high pressure can't enter down-the-hole air hammer 8, meanwhile, the steam vent 3 of extension bar 1 outer wall is communicated with extension bar 1 inner chamber in the blowback in the blowback, gases at high pressure blow to hole wall by the steam vent 3 of extension bar in the blowback 1, make the high-pressure blast that provides from drilling rod 7 all be used for the slag that blows of hole wall, can rapidly the rock slag that drops because of the hole of collapsing be blown out outside the hole.
